AI and the Search for Empathy
Artificial intelligence continues to evolve, blurring the website lines between machine and human. While AI excels in logical functions, replicating the complexities of human emotional intelligence remains a formidable endeavor. Can algorithms truly feel emotions like joy, sorrow, or anger? Or are these experiences uniquely biological?
Some researchers argue that AI could one day achieve emotional intelligence through advanced neural networks. These systems could learn to interpret human facial expressions, tone of voice, and textual cues, allowing them to react in a more emotionally intelligent manner.
However, others caution that true emotional intelligence may be inherently human. They highlight the subjective and multifaceted nature of emotions, which are often shaped by personal experiences, cultural norms, and unconscious drives.
